NASA - MSFC-SPEC-164

CLEANLINESS OF COMPONENTS FOR USE IN OXYGEN FUEL AND PNEUMATIC SYSTEMS SPECIFICATION

inactive
Buy Now
Organization: NASA
Publication Date: 4 November 1994
Status: inactive
Page Count: 21
scope:

This specification establishes surface cleanliness requirements of components used in space vehicles and associated ground support equipment. This specification is not intended to specify cleanliness requirements for composite vessels used in cryogenic service. General cleaning requirements, verification procedures, drying and packaging requirements are provided. Each user may require subtier documents to address processing, system cleanliness, maintenance and verification. An engineering assessment shall be necessary to establish requirements for each system.

NOTE: It is the responsibility of the user of this specification to assure suitability of the end item for its intended use.
